11200232223 has 12 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 16615360008. Its totient is φ = 7265015280.
The previous prime is 11200232209. The next prime is 11200232249. The reversal of 11200232223 is 32223200211.
11200232223 is a `hidden beast` number, since 11 + 200 + 232 + 223 = 666.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 11200232223 - 225 = 11166677791 is a prime.
It is a junction number, because it is equal to n+sod(n) for n = 11200232196 and 11200232205.
It is a congruent number.
It is not an unprimeable number, because it can be changed into a prime (11200232273) by changing a digit.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 11 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 16816833 + ... + 16817498.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(1384613334).
Almost surely, 211200232223 is an apocalyptic number.
11200232223 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(5415127785).
11200232223 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.
11200232223 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.
The sum of its prime factors is 33634374 (or 33634371 counting only the distinct ones).
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 288, while the sum is 18.
Adding to 11200232223 its reverse (32223200211), we get a palindrome (43423432434).
The spelling of 11200232223 in words is "eleven billion, two hundred million, two hundred thirty-two thousand, two hundred twenty-three".
